Overview The Black Box FMT634-R3 is an unshielded CAT6 keystone jack designed to support gigabit network performance with data frequencies up to 250 MHz. It is ideal for installers who need a reliable and efficient solution for terminating network cables in patch panels, wallplates, or surface-mount boxes. This jack ensures smooth file transfers, VoIP calls, and video streaming in busy office or campus environments. Key features Supports data frequencies up to 250 MHz, enabling stable gigabit network speeds. Backward compatible with CAT5e, CAT5, and CAT3 cabling, allowing gradual network upgrades. Accepts both T568A and T568B wiring schemes, providing flexibility to match existing installations without re-termination. Keystone form factor allows quick and easy snap-in installation into standard openings. Phosphor bronze IDC contacts with tin plating resist wear from repeated punchdowns, ensuring long-term reliability. 50-micron gold-plated RJ-45 contacts maintain consistent connectivity even after many insertions. 110 punchdown termination speeds up installation while securing wires firmly. Green housing color matches Black Box GigaStation2 wallplates and surface-mount housings for a clean, professional appearance. Key specs Category: CAT6 unshielded keystone jack Frequency support: up to 250 MHz Compatibility: backward compatible with CAT5e, CAT5, and CAT3 Wiring schemes supported: T568A and T568B Contacts: phosphor bronze IDC with tin plating; RJ-45 contacts with 50-micron gold plating Termination type: 110 punchdown Form factor: keystone jack Housing color: green Connectivity and compatibility This keystone jack fits any standard keystone opening, making it suitable for a variety of network hardware such as patch panels, wallplates, and surface-mount boxes.
